Instant Pot 15 Bean Soup Recipe

This hearty and comforting Instant Pot 15 Bean Soup is a total game-changer for busy weeknights. Packed with a rainbow of beans, tender vegetables, and savory broth, it’s the kind of meal that feels like a warm hug in a bowl. The magic of the Instant Pot means you can have all that slow-simmered flavor in a fraction of the time, making this an easy, satisfying option when you need something nourishing and delicious without spending hours in the kitchen.

Why You’ll Love This Recipe

  • Speed and Convenience: The Instant Pot does all the heavy lifting — no soaking beans overnight, no endless stirring.
  • Flavorful and Filling: With a mix of 15 different beans and a rich, seasoned broth, every bite is packed with hearty goodness.
  • Healthy Comfort Food: This soup is full of fiber, plant-based protein, and essential nutrients, perfect for keeping you energized and satisfied.
  • Versatile: You can customize it endlessly — different seasonings, added proteins, or a pop of extra veggies.

Ingredients You’ll Need

Gather these ingredients to make the ultimate cozy bowl of soup:

  • 15 Bean Soup Mix: The star of the show — a beautiful medley of beans that brings tons of texture and flavor.
  • Onion: Adds a savory base of flavor that deepens as it cooks.
  • Carrots: Brings a natural sweetness and pop of color.
  • Celery: Essential for that classic soup flavor and a little bit of crunch.
  • Garlic: For irresistible aroma and depth of taste.
  • Canned Diced Tomatoes: Adds acidity and richness to balance the beans.
  • Vegetable Broth or Chicken Broth: The flavorful liquid that pulls everything together.
  • Ham or Smoked Sausage (Optional): For an extra smoky, meaty dimension — totally optional but so good!
  • Bay Leaves: Infuses a subtle earthiness that makes the soup taste slow-cooked.
  • Paprika: A warm spice that gently lifts the flavor.
  • Salt and Pepper: Season to taste — you’ll want to adjust after cooking.
  • Lemon Juice or Vinegar: A splash at the end brightens up all the flavors.

Variations

Feeling creative? Here are a few ways to switch things up:

  • Meat-Free: Skip the ham or sausage and add more veggies like spinach, kale, or zucchini.
  • Spicy Version: Toss in some red pepper flakes or a diced jalapeño for a little heat.
  • Different Broths: Use beef broth for a richer flavor or bone broth for extra protein.
  • Creamy Twist: Stir in a splash of coconut milk or a dollop of cream for a silky, luxurious version.

How to Make Instant Pot 15 Bean Soup

Step 1: Prepare the Beans

Rinse the beans under cold water and check for any debris. No need to soak — the Instant Pot will handle it!

Step 2: Sauté Aromatics

Using the sauté function, cook the onion, carrots, and celery in a little oil until softened. Stir in the garlic and paprika, and cook until fragrant.

Step 3: Add Remaining Ingredients

Add the rinsed beans, diced tomatoes, broth, bay leaves, and optional ham or sausage. Stir everything together well.

Step 4: Pressure Cook

Secure the lid, set the Instant Pot to high pressure, and cook for about 35-40 minutes. Let the pressure release naturally for about 15 minutes, then carefully release any remaining pressure.

Step 5: Final Touches

Remove bay leaves, check seasoning, and add salt, pepper, and a splash of lemon juice or vinegar to brighten the soup.

Step 6: Serve and Enjoy

Ladle the hearty soup into bowls and dive into that irresistible comfort!

Pro Tips for Making the Recipe

  • Don’t skip rinsing the beans: Even if the mix looks clean, rinsing removes any dust and ensures a clean-tasting soup.
  • Adjust seasoning after cooking: Beans absorb a lot of salt, so it’s best to salt at the end.
  • Use natural pressure release: This keeps the beans intact and beautifully tender without turning them mushy.
  • Thicken if desired: If you prefer a thicker soup, mash a few beans with a spoon after cooking.

How to Serve

This 15 Bean Soup is wonderful just as it is, but if you want to round it out:

Garnishes:

A sprinkle of fresh herbs like parsley or thyme, a drizzle of olive oil, or a little grated Parmesan if you’re feeling indulgent.

Side Dish:

Serve it with a crusty loaf of bread or a warm cornbread muffin to soak up all that delicious broth.

Meal Upgrade:

Pair with a simple green salad dressed lightly with vinaigrette for a complete, balanced meal.

Make Ahead and Storage

Storing Leftovers

Store the cooled soup in an airtight container in the refrigerator for up to 4 days. The flavors actually deepen and improve overnight!

Freezing

This soup freezes beautifully. Portion it into freezer-safe bags or containers, leaving a little space for expansion, and freeze for up to 3 months.

Reheating

Reheat on the stove over medium heat, adding a splash of broth or water if it’s too thick. You can also microwave individual portions until heated through.

FAQs

Do I need to soak the beans before cooking?

No soaking needed! That’s the beauty of using the Instant Pot — it pressure cooks the beans perfectly without the need for soaking.

Can I make this soup vegetarian or vegan?

Absolutely! Just use vegetable broth and skip the ham or sausage. You can add extra veggies or even tofu if you want a protein boost.

What if my beans are still a little firm after cooking?

Simply seal the lid back on and cook for an additional 5-10 minutes at high pressure. Sometimes older beans need a little extra time.

Can I add other vegetables to this soup?

Yes! Feel free to add greens like spinach or kale right at the end of cooking, or stir in corn, green beans, or zucchini for a different texture.

Final Thoughts

This Instant Pot 15 Bean Soup is exactly what you need when you’re craving something hearty, wholesome, and soul-warming without a lot of fuss. Whether you’re feeding a hungry family or meal-prepping for the week ahead, this soup is guaranteed to become a repeat favorite. Grab your Instant Pot and give it a try — you’re going to love every comforting spoonful!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Instant Pot 15 Bean Soup Recipe

Instant Pot 15 Bean Soup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star No reviews
  • Author: slsrecipes
  • Prep Time: 15 minutes
  • Cook Time: 45 minutes
  • Total Time: 1 hour
  • Yield: 8 servings 1x
  • Category: Soup
  • Method: Instant Pot
  • Cuisine: American
  • Diet: Vegan

Description

A hearty and nutritious Instant Pot 15 Bean Soup, packed with mixed beans, vegetables, and savory spices, perfect for a wholesome meal.


Ingredients

Units Scale
  • 1 (20 oz) package 15 bean soup mix
  • 1 tablespoon olive oil
  • 1 medium onion, diced
  • 3 cloves garlic, minced
  • 2 carrots, diced
  • 2 celery stalks, diced
  • 1 (14.5 oz) can diced tomatoes
  • 6 cups vegetable broth
  • 1 teaspoon smoked paprika
  • 1 teaspoon cumin
  • 1/2 teaspoon black pepper
  • 1 teaspoon salt (adjust to taste)
  • 1 bay leaf
  • 1 tablespoon lemon juice

Instructions

  1. Rinse and sort the 15 bean mix, removing any debris.
  2. Set the Instant Pot to ‘Sauté’ mode. Add olive oil, onion, garlic, carrots, and celery. Cook for 3-5 minutes until softened.
  3. Turn off ‘Sauté’ mode. Add the beans, diced tomatoes, vegetable broth, smoked paprika, cumin, black pepper, salt, and bay leaf.
  4. Seal the Instant Pot lid and set to ‘Manual’ or ‘Pressure Cook’ on high for 45 minutes.
  5. Allow the pressure to release naturally for 15 minutes, then carefully do a quick release.
  6. Remove the bay leaf. Stir in the lemon juice before serving.

Notes

  • For a meatier version, add diced ham or sausage.
  • Adjust spices to taste for a spicier or milder flavor.
  • Leftovers can be stored in the refrigerator for up to 5 days or frozen for longer storage.

Nutrition

  • Serving Size: 1.5 cups
  • Calories: 280
  • Sugar: 5g
  • Sodium: 720mg
  • Fat: 4g
  • Saturated Fat: 0.5g
  • Unsaturated Fat: 3g
  • Trans Fat: 0g
  • Carbohydrates: 48g
  • Fiber: 14g
  • Protein: 16g
  • Cholesterol: 0mg

Leave a Comment & Rate this Recipe!

If you love this recipe, please consider giving it a star rating when you leave a comment. Star ratings help people discover my recipes online. Your support means a lot to me, I appreciate you.

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star

Your email address will not be published. Required fields are marked *